Package: plymouth-theme-phosh Architecture: all Depends: ${misc:Depends}, plymouth, plymouth-label, Provides: plymouth-theme, Description: boot animation, logger and I/O multiplexer - Phosh theme Plymouth provides a boot-time I/O multiplexing framework - the most obvious use for which is to provide an attractive graphical animation in place of the text messages that normally get shown during boot. (The messages are instead redirected to a logfile for later viewing.) However, in event-driven boot systems Plymouth can also usefully handle user interaction such as password prompts for encrypted file systems. . This package provides the default Phosh theme.
